"""Config flow for the LibreNMS integration."""
from collections.abc import Mapping
import logging
from typing import Any, override
from aiolibrenms import Librenms
from aiolibrenms.const import CONNECT_ERRORS
from aiolibrenms.exceptions import LibrenmsUnauthenticatedError
import voluptuous as vol
from yarl import URL
from homeassistant.config_entries import ConfigFlow, ConfigFlowResult
from homeassistant.const import (
CONF_API_KEY,
CONF_HOST,
CONF_PORT,
CONF_SSL,
CONF_URL,
CONF_VERIFY_SSL,
)
from homeassistant.core import HomeAssistant
from homeassistant.exceptions import HomeAssistantError
from homeassistant.helpers.aiohttp_client import async_get_clientsession
from homeassistant.helpers.selector import (
TextSelector,
TextSelectorConfig,
TextSelectorType,
)
from .const import DEFAULT_VERIFY_SSL, DOMAIN
class InvalidUrl(HomeAssistantError):
"""Error to indicate invalid URL."""
_LOGGER = logging.getLogger(__name__)
STEP_USER_DATA_SCHEMA = vol.Schema(
{
vol.Required(CONF_URL): TextSelector(
config=TextSelectorConfig(type=TextSelectorType.URL)
),
vol.Required(CONF_API_KEY): TextSelector(
config=TextSelectorConfig(type=TextSelectorType.PASSWORD)
),
vol.Required(CONF_VERIFY_SSL, default=DEFAULT_VERIFY_SSL): bool,
}
)
def _parse_url(url: str) -> tuple[str, int, bool]:
"""Parse the URL and return host, port, and ssl."""
parsed_url = URL(url)
if (
(host := parsed_url.host) is None
or (port := parsed_url.port) is None
or (scheme := parsed_url.scheme) is None
or scheme not in ["http", "https"]
):
raise InvalidUrl
return host, port, scheme == "https"
async def check_connection(
hass: HomeAssistant, host: str, port: int, ssl: bool, verify_ssl: bool, api_key: str
) -> None:
"""Test connection."""
session = async_get_clientsession(hass, verify_ssl)
lnms = Librenms(session, api_key, host, port, ssl)
await lnms.system.async_get_system_info()
class LibrenmsConfigFlow(ConfigFlow, domain=DOMAIN):
"""Handle a config flow for LibreNMS."""
VERSION = 1
_name: str
_current_data: Mapping[str, Any]
@override
async def async_step_user(
self, user_input: dict[str, Any] | None = None
) -> ConfigFlowResult:
"""Handle the initial step."""
errors: dict[str, str] = {}
if user_input is not None:
try:
(host, port, ssl) = _parse_url(user_input[CONF_URL])
except InvalidUrl:
errors[CONF_URL] = "invalid_url"
else:
self._async_abort_entries_match({CONF_HOST: host, CONF_PORT: port})
try:
await check_connection(
self.hass,
host,
port,
ssl,
user_input[CONF_VERIFY_SSL],
user_input[CONF_API_KEY],
)
except LibrenmsUnauthenticatedError:
errors["base"] = "invalid_auth"
except CONNECT_ERRORS:
errors["base"] = "cannot_connect"
except Exception:
_LOGGER.exception("Unexpected exception")
errors["base"] = "unknown"
else:
return self.async_create_entry(
title=host,
data={
CONF_HOST: host,
CONF_PORT: port,
CONF_SSL: ssl,
CONF_VERIFY_SSL: user_input[CONF_VERIFY_SSL],
CONF_API_KEY: user_input[CONF_API_KEY],
},
)
return self.async_show_form(
step_id="user", data_schema=STEP_USER_DATA_SCHEMA, errors=errors
)
async def async_step_reauth(
self, entry_data: Mapping[str, Any]
) -> ConfigFlowResult:
"""Trigger a reauthentication flow."""
self._current_data = entry_data
self._name = entry_data[CONF_HOST]
return await self.async_step_reauth_confirm()
async def async_step_reauth_confirm(
self, user_input: dict[str, Any] | None = None
) -> ConfigFlowResult:
"""Handle reauthorization flow."""
errors = {}
if user_input is not None:
try:
await check_connection(
self.hass,
self._current_data[CONF_HOST],
self._current_data[CONF_PORT],
self._current_data[CONF_SSL],
self._current_data[CONF_VERIFY_SSL],
user_input[CONF_API_KEY],
)
except LibrenmsUnauthenticatedError:
errors["base"] = "invalid_auth"
except CONNECT_ERRORS:
errors["base"] = "cannot_connect"
except Exception:
_LOGGER.exception("Unexpected exception")
errors["base"] = "unknown"
else:
return self.async_update_reload_and_abort(
self._get_reauth_entry(), data_updates=user_input
)
return self.async_show_form(
step_id="reauth_confirm",
data_schema=vol.Schema(
{
vol.Required(CONF_API_KEY): TextSelector(
config=TextSelectorConfig(type=TextSelectorType.PASSWORD)
)
}
),
description_placeholders={"name": self._name},
errors=errors,
)
async def async_step_reconfigure(
self,
user_input: Mapping[str, Any] | None = None,
) -> ConfigFlowResult:
"""Handle reconfiguration of LibreNMS."""
entry = self._get_reconfigure_entry()
current_data = entry.data
url = str(
URL.build(
scheme="https" if current_data[CONF_SSL] else "http",
host=current_data[CONF_HOST],
port=current_data[CONF_PORT],
)
)
verify_ssl = current_data[CONF_VERIFY_SSL]
errors: dict[str, str] = {}
if user_input is not None:
url = user_input[CONF_URL]
verify_ssl = user_input[CONF_VERIFY_SSL]
try:
(host, port, ssl) = _parse_url(user_input[CONF_URL])
except InvalidUrl:
errors[CONF_URL] = "invalid_url"
else:
self._async_abort_entries_match({CONF_HOST: host, CONF_PORT: port})
try:
await check_connection(
self.hass,
host,
port,
ssl,
user_input[CONF_VERIFY_SSL],
current_data[CONF_API_KEY],
)
except LibrenmsUnauthenticatedError:
errors["base"] = "invalid_auth"
except CONNECT_ERRORS:
errors["base"] = "cannot_connect"
except Exception:
_LOGGER.exception("Unexpected exception")
errors["base"] = "unknown"
else:
return self.async_update_reload_and_abort(
entry,
data_updates={
**current_data,
CONF_HOST: host,
CONF_PORT: port,
CONF_SSL: ssl,
CONF_VERIFY_SSL: user_input[CONF_VERIFY_SSL],
},
)
return self.async_show_form(
step_id="reconfigure",
data_schema=vol.Schema(
{
vol.Required(CONF_URL, default=url): TextSelector(
config=TextSelectorConfig(type=TextSelectorType.URL)
),
vol.Required(CONF_VERIFY_SSL, default=verify_ssl): bool,
}
),
errors=errors,
)
